On average across the year,
no, Albania is not hotter than
Mozambique
.
Albania has an average temperature of 16°C/61°F and Mozambique has an average temperature of 24°C/75°F.
Albania's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 33°C/91°F, which is hotter than Mozambique's hottest month (January, with an average maximum temperature of 31°C/88°F).
On average across the year, yes, Albania is colder than Mozambique . Albania has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F and Mozambique has an average minimum temperature of 19°C/66°F.
On average across the year,
no, Albania has less rain than
Mozambique. Albania has an average annual rainfall of 271mm and Mozambique has an average annual rainfall of 360mm.
Albania's wettest month is November, with an average monthly rainfall of 39mm, which is drier than Mozambique's wettest month (January, with an average monthly rainfall of 92mm).

No, Albania is smaller than Mozambique.
Albania has an area of 27,398 km2 (70,961 miles2) and Mozambique has an area of 786,380 km2 (2,036,724 miles2)
which means that Albania is 758,982 km2 (1,965,763 miles2) smaller than Mozambique.
That makes Albania 29 times smaller than Mozambique.

No, Albania is not more populated than Mozambique.
Albania has a population of 3,095,344 and Mozambique has a population of 31,693,239
which means that Albania has 28,597,895 fewer people than Mozambique.
That makes Albania 10 times less populated than Mozambique.
